Many Jews thought that the Messiah would be like other kings. They reasoned that if the Messiah would rule all nations, He would do so by armed force. So they also had  looked for One to lead them in battle against their nation’s enemy, Rome (Acts 5:36-37). Seeing the great powers of Jesus, they wanted to force Jesus to become their king (John 6:15). They expected earthly Jerusalem to be His capital city. Later, when Jesus came to Jerusalem, large crowds shouted their greetings: “Hosanna to the Son of David.” (Matthew 21:9) “Blessed is the coming kingdom of our father David.” (Mark 11:10) “Blessed is the King who comes in the name of the Lord.” (Luke 19:38) Instead of joining the Jews  in their  false happiness, Jesus wept over the city (Luke 19:43-44). He warned that Jerusalem would soon be destroyed by the Romans (Luke 21:5-24). Instead of marching against the Roman rulers, Jesus came before them as an accused criminal on trial (Luke 23).  The crowds were soon disappointed when they found the truth of what Jesus said, thaught..  His kingdom was not of this world.. . Many who had welcomed Him began now falsely to call for His death.

The word “law” (Greek: nomos) can apply to the Ten Commandments, the statutes and decrees given at Sinai, the five books of Moses, or the entire Old Testament, it all depends on the context it is used in. All the law is called the Mosaic Law, as Jesus often referred to it; it totals 613 commandments. MANY OF those who observe and perpetuate the law today want to discard the 603 and live by only 10. AS PER THE 10 Commandments,   Jesus HIMSELF HAD attributes it to Moses, not DOLLY to the 10 commandments, making no distinction FORM THE MOSAIC LAWS. The 10 commandments STILL were never separated from the rest of the law of Moses. Some OTHER PERSONS NOW FALSELY  have made artificial divisions of the Old Testament mosaics  law into civil, ceremonial and moral categories. While this can be advantageous for studying the assortment of laws, these categories are not found in the Scripture. The Rabbis THEMSELVES NOW saw the covenant as a unit of 613 commandments consisting of 365 negative and 248 positive. While the mosaic law was perceived to be made of parts it was always understood as a whole. It is wrong to divide the law into categories that the word of God does not.
